Course Details

• Understanding Artivism: Foundations and Philosophy
• Stakeholder Identification and Analysis
• Strategic Artivism: Aligning Objectives with Stakeholder Needs
• Engagement Strategies: Building Relationships and Trust
• Artivism Tactics: Leveraging Creativity and Activism
• Measuring Impact: Evaluating Artivism and Stakeholder Engagement
• Navigating Challenges: Ethical and Practical Considerations
• Scaling Artivism: Expanding Reach and Influence
• Sustainable Artivism: Long-term Engagement and Impact

The **Executive Development Programme** in Artivism & Stakeholder Engagement is a dynamic and innovative approach to professional development, focusing on the intersection of art, activism, and strategic stakeholder engagement. By leveraging the power of the arts for social change, professionals in this field create meaningful connections and inspire action. This programme features various engaging roles, including: 1. **Artivism Coordinator**: Facilitates artistic activism initiatives, ensuring creative and effective campaigns for positive change. Aligned with job market trends, this role requires strong project management and creative skills, with a median salary of £35,000. 2. **Stakeholder Engagement Specialist**: Develops and maintains relationships with diverse stakeholders, promoting dialogue and collaboration. This role is in high demand, with a median salary of £40,000 and the need for excellent interpersonal and strategic planning abilities. 3. **Creative Artivism Strategist**: Crafts compelling narratives and designs creative activism campaigns, combining artistic talent with strategic thinking. With a median salary of £38,000, this role requires strong communication and design skills. 4. **Community Outreach Manager**: Builds and strengthens community connections, fostering local partnerships and promoting programme participation. This role is essential in the UK context, with a median salary of £32,000 and the need for strong networking and relational skills. 5. **Corporate Social Responsibility Officer**: Guides businesses in ethical practices and social responsibility, integrating artivism principles and stakeholder engagement strategies. With a median salary of £45,000, this role requires expertise in corporate governance and sustainability, as well as an understanding of the arts and activism sectors.
